When was 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ED founded?
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ED was officially incorporated on 25 September 2012 and is registered under company number 08227685. Incorporation establishes the company as a legal entity registered at Companies House, allowing it to trade, enter contracts, and operate under UK company law.
What type of company is 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ED?
Private Limited Company. This classification indicates the legal structure of the company, which determines the way it is governed, its liability, and regulatory obligations. A private limited company (Ltd) limits the personal liability of its shareholders.
What is the current status of 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ED?
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ED's current status is Active. The company status indicates whether it is actively trading, dormant, or has been dissolved. Maintaining an active status is essential for legally conducting business, filing accounts, and maintaining credibility with partners and lenders.
What does 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ED do?
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ED operates in the following sectors: 10821 - Manufacture of cocoa and chocolate confectionery, 70100 - Activities of head offices. These SIC codes provide insight into the company's business activities and industry focus.
What is 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ED's registered address?
The registered office address of 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ED is C/O KINNERTON CONFECTIONERY COMPANY LTD, OXBOROUGH LANE, FAKENHAM, NORFOLK, ENGLAND, NR21 8AF. This is the official address filed with Companies House for legal and statutory correspondence.
Is 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ED financially stable?
The most recent accounts for 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ED were made up to 31 December 2024, filed as FULL. Next accounts are due by 30 September 2026.
Does 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ED have any charges or mortgages?
ZERTUS UK HOLDING LIMITED has 1 registered charge, of which 1 is outstanding, 0 satisfied, and 0 part satisfied. Charges are typically registered when a company uses its assets as security for borrowing.
